Description
Evocative of mid-century design, the Small Liane Wall Sconce is hand made by skilled metalworkers, before it is completed with a rich decorative finish in the Benediko Workshop. Available as both, a small and large wall sconce.
DETAILS
HEIGHT 575mm /22 3/4”
WIDTH 165mm / 6 1/2 ”
PROJECTION 85mm / 3 1/4″
FINISHES
Antique Gold
CONSTRUCTED FROM
Forged steel with decorative finish
NET WEIGHT approx 1.5kg | 3.3lb
TECHNICAL
120V –1 x 320lm(3w) LED G9 Capsule
230V –1 x 320lm(3w) LED G9 Capsule
*Elecrtified for the country of your choice
CERTIFICATION
UL / CE Listed Parts
LEADTIME
Currently available on a 4-6 weeks lead time
